Dr. Ramkumar Menon, professor and director of the division of basic and translational research in obstetrics and gynecology at The University of Texas Medical Branch in Galveston and one of two principal investigators at the new March of Dimes Texas Collaborative Prematurity Research Center, discusses his career and focus at the PRC: pregnancy-on-a-chip technology that simulates human pregnancy and will be used to validate drugs that may reverse preterm birth.

Prof. Dennis Lo on the Invention of Non-Invasive Prenatal Testing (NIPT)
Prof. Dennis Lo, the winner of the 2025 March of Dimes Richard B. Johnston, Jr., MD Prize and the inventor of non-invasive prenatal testing, or NIPT, discusses the road to the discovery, the power of cell free DNA to detect cancer, and one of the places in the world he still hasn't been.
